Nicole Argentieri emphasized that the DoJ expects businesses to proactively consider the potential harms of AI in compliance efforts, and failure to do so could lead to severe penalties.
The DoJ is extending ECCP guidelines to cover AI, making compliance officers evaluate how these technologies align with legal standards to avoid prosecution.
Compliance officers are now required to ask critical questions regarding AI usage, such as assessing its impact on complying with criminal laws and minimizing misuse risks.
The growing implementation of AI in businesses necessitates that compliance programs adapt to ensure that the technology is not inadvertently facilitating illegal activities.
